Why These Are the Top Volkswagen Repair Auto Repair Shops in Cataldo

** The Volkswagen repair market for Cataldo residents is entirely dependent on the neighboring Coeur d'Alene area. Cataldo itself lacks any specialized automotive services. The market in Coeur d'Alene is moderately competitive with a handful of high-quality, independent specialists that have an excellent reputation, effectively creating an oligopoly for expert VW care. The presence of a local dealership provides an option for warranty work, but the independent shops are consistently praised for offering more personalized service, deeper expertise in older or modified vehicles, and significantly lower labor rates. Typical pricing for specialized work is above that of a general repair shop but justified by the required training, tools, and diagnostic time. For example, a DSG service may range from $350-$500, while a turbocharger replacement on a TSI engine can easily exceed $2,500 including parts and labor. The overall quality of specialized VW service available to Cataldo residents is surprisingly high for a rural region, negating the need for owners to travel to Spokane or further for expert care.

Where can I find a reliable Volkswagen repair shop near Cataldo, Idaho?

While Cataldo itself is a small town, residents typically rely on specialized auto shops in the nearby Silver Valley area, such as in Kellogg or Coeur d'Alene. Look for a shop that is ASE-certified, has specific European or Volkswagen diagnostic tools (like VCDS), and can show experience with common VW models like the Golf, Jetta, or Tiguan.

What are the most common Volkswagen repair issues for drivers in the Cataldo area?

Given our rural roads and seasonal temperature swings, Cataldo-area VWs often experience suspension wear from potholes, issues with the cooling system, and check engine lights related to oxygen sensors or emissions systems. Diesel models (TDIs) may also have specific concerns that require expert attention.

How do Cataldo's winter conditions affect my Volkswagen and when should I seek service?

The heavy snow and road salt used in the Silver Valley can accelerate corrosion on brake lines, exhaust components, and undercarriage shields. Seek a pre-winter service in late fall to check your battery, tires, and heating system, and consider a spring undercarriage wash to mitigate salt damage.

Are Volkswagen repair costs higher in North Idaho compared to larger cities?

Labor rates in North Idaho may be slightly lower than in major metropolitan areas, but the cost for genuine Volkswagen parts and specialized expertise remains significant. Always request a detailed estimate upfront, as some parts may need to be ordered, which can add time due to Cataldo's remote location.

What local factors should I consider when choosing a VW mechanic in the Silver Valley?

Prioritize a shop with direct experience with Volkswagen's complex electronics and turbocharged engines, which are common in our mountainous terrain. Given the distance to the nearest VW dealership in Spokane, finding a trustworthy local specialist for routine maintenance and repairs is crucial to avoid lengthy tows and downtime.
